Responsibilities:

  • Perform carpentry repairs and construction projects, including framing, drywall, doors, windows, cabinetry, trim work, fencing, and general building maintenance.
  • Prepare surfaces and apply paint, stain, sealants, and coatings to interior and exterior structures.
  • Repair and replace damaged building components and finishes.
  • Conduct routine inspections and preventative maintenance on facilities and structures.
  • Operate hand tools, power tools, ladders, lifts, and other trade-related equipment safely.
  • Assist with remodeling, renovation, and capital improvement projects.
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ment.
  • Coordinate with maintenance, operations, and project teams to complete work efficiently and safely.
  • Follow company safety policies and applicable building standards.
